Popularity Summary
Landon has consistently ranked within the top 100 names for boys in the United States since the early 2000s, making it a popular choice among new parents.
Why Parents Choose Landon
Parents often choose Landon for its strong yet gentle sound, as well as its nature-inspired meaning. It's a name that feels grounded and versatile, suitable for both a child and an adult.
History & Cultural Significance
The name Landon has Old English roots, derived from 'land' meaning 'land' or 'hill' and 'dun' meaning 'hill' or 'fort.' It gained popularity in the 20th century and has been used in various forms throughout history.
Landon is often associated with strong, masculine qualities and is popular among English-speaking countries. It evokes imagery of nature and strength, making it a favored choice for parents looking for a name with a solid foundation.
